Responsibilities:
A Day in the Life…
At the end of your internship, you can expect to have gained valuable, highly transferrable experience in areas such as project management, using a consultative approach to build relationships, and have witnessed portions of the life-cycle that bring new initiatives to life. And since this team interacts with the entire company, you could have friends and contacts across the Disney enterprise!
Every day as a Process & Infrastructure Intern is different! On any given day, you might:
• Contribute on a project which may include discovery, building requirements, design, testing, training, implementation and finally, transitioning to sustainment;
• Assist with consolidating and communicating project status updates, including key deliverables, measures of success and potential risks;
• Help to create concise, readable documentation for things such as project plans, process maps, reference guides and training materials;
• Attend meetings with global teams across the enterprise to gain information, help push projects forward and share best-practices;
• Help to research and evaluate emerging capabilities and technology, suggest next-steps, then communicate your findings;
• Collaborate with the team and clients to help make decisions by understanding their needs and then finding win-win solutions;
• Attend one of the many learning and networking activities available to our Interns, and;

About The Walt Disney Company:
The Walt Disney Company, together with its subsidiaries and affiliates, is a leading diversified international family entertainment and media enterprise with the following business segments: media networks, parks and resorts, studio entertainment, consumer products and interactive media. From humble beginnings as a cartoon studio in the 1920s to its preeminent name in the entertainment industry today, Disney proudly continues its legacy of creating world-class stories and experiences for every member of the family. Disney's stories, characters and experiences reach consumers and guests from every corner of the globe. With operations in more than 40 countries, our employees and cast members work together to create entertainment experiences that are both universally and locally cherished.
